From university students to professionals, everyone needs to avoid plagiarism in their work. Some people see it as borrowing the other person’s ideas or copying their work, but that is not all you can include in it.

Plagiarism also occurs when one employs the other individual’s ideas or words and does not provide them with credit. Using wrong information in-text citation, using the same sentence structure, and not putting quotation marks for quotations serve the same purpose.

Plagiarism can have consequences, which can be as severe as academic expulsion. However, it nowhere eliminates the need to create content for assignments and business purposes. In this blog, we will focus on how to avoid plagiarism in any writing.
